Augusta, GA—According to Richmond County Board of Elections Executive Director Lynn Bailey, at its special called meeting, held August 3, 2009, the Richmond County Board of Elections unanimously voted to call for the special election to fill the vacancy in Board of Education District 5 to be held on November 3, 2009 in conjunction with the scheduled General Municipal Election.

Qualifying for the special election will be held in conjunction with the qualifying period for the Augusta Commission and will begin on Monday, August 31, 2009 at 8:30 a.m., and will end on Friday, September 4, 2009 at 4:30 p.m. Qualifying will be held in the Board of Elections Office, 530 Greene Street, Room 104, Augusta, GA.

In order to be eligible to be elected to a seat on the Richmond County Board of Education an individual must have been a resident of the district from which they qualify for one year and of the Richmond County for two years immediately preceding the date set for the election. Individuals qualifying for Board of Education must be eligible to vote in the election for which they are a candidate. The qualifying fee is $100.00. 

The voter registration deadline for both the General Election and the Special Election to be held on November 3, 2009 will be Monday, October 5, 2009.
